What RG Actually Means for Your Ball Motion
RG, or Radius of Gyration, measures how a bowling ball's mass is distributed from its core outward. Think of it as the ball's 'spin resistance'—a high RG value (typically above 2.50) means more weight is concentrated toward the cover, making the ball resist rotation and maintain its energy longer down the lane. This isn't just a number on a spec sheet; it directly influences how your ball transitions from skid to hook to roll. High RG balls tend to skid farther before making their move, which can be a huge advantage on dry lanes where you need to conserve energy for the backend. When to Reach for a High RG Ball in Your Arsenal
High RG bowling balls excel in specific situations, primarily when lane conditions are dry or broken down. As oil evaporates or gets pushed downlane by other bowlers, a high RG ball can glide through the front part of the lane without losing momentum, then make a sharp, controlled turn at the pins. This makes them ideal for later games in league play or on house shots where the outside boards have less oil. They're also useful for bowlers with higher rev rates who need to control their angle of entry. How High RG Balls Fit Into Modern Bowling Technology
Today's bowling balls are engineered with precise RG values to match diverse playing styles and lane conditions. Manufacturers design cores and covers to achieve specific RG ranges, often pairing high RG with certain coverstock types (like hybrids or pearls) to enhance length and backend reaction. This technological synergy allows for customization—whether you're a stroker, tweener, or cranker. High RG isn't a standalone feature; it works with factors like differential (which affects flare potential) and surface texture to create a complete performance profile. For instance, a ball might combine a high RG core with a polished surface to maximize skid on burnt lanes. Common Mistakes
- Assuming high RG means more hook overall—it actually delays hooking, which can reduce hook on heavy oil.
- Choosing a high RG ball for all conditions, rather than reserving it for dry lanes where it performs best.
- Ignoring other specs like differential and coverstock, which work with RG to determine overall ball motion.
